If the change is on PLC S7 - 3xx - Reset Totallizer
- Check that on the BlenderCtrl_MFM Command tha command must be using 1 instead of 3 to reset the counters
IF #mResetWaterTot THEN
#mWaterVFMCtrl := 1 ;
ELSE
#mWaterVFMCtrl := 0 ;
END_IF;
IF #mResetSyrupTot THEN
#mSyrupMFMCtrl := 1 ;
ELSE
#mSyrupMFMCtrl := 0 ;
END_IF;
IF #mResetCO2Tot THEN
#mCO2MFMCtrl := 1 ;
ELSE
#mCO2MFMCtrl := 0 ;
END_IF;
IF #mResetProductTot THEN
#mProductMFMCtrl := 1 ;
ELSE
#mProductMFMCtrl := 0 ;
END_IF;
Resetting Totalizers via PROFIBUS PA (Promass F 300)
1. PROFIBUS Module Mapping
Slot | GSD Module | Associated Totalizer |
---|---|---|
9 | SETTOT_TOTAL |
Totalizer 1 |
10 | SETTOT_TOTAL |
Totalizer 2 |
11 | SETTOT_TOTAL |
Totalizer 3 |
Each slot represents a 5‑byte output block sent from the master to the transmitter.
Byte Layout (Master → Instrument)
Byte | Field | Purpose | Allowed Values |
---|---|---|---|
1 | SETTOT | Control command | ==0 = Run (totalise) 1 = Reset 2 = Preset== |
2 | MODETOT¹ | Counting mode | 0 = Balance 1 = Only + 2 = Only – 3 = Stop |
3‑5 | — | Reserved | — |
¹ The short module (default) omits MODETOT
; only the long variant includes it.
Byte Layout (Instrument → Master)
Byte | Field | Description |
---|---|---|
1‑4 | TOTAL | Current totalizer value (IEEE‑754 float) |
5 | STAT | Quality & status bits (0x80 = GOOD) |
2. Resetting a Single Totalizer
- Identify the slot of the target totalizer (9, 10 or 11).
- Write 1 to Byte 1 (
SETTOT
) of that slot. - Wait one bus cycle (≈ 10–100 ms).
- Write 0 back to Byte 1 to resume counting.
- Read
TOTAL
(bytes 1‑4 in the corresponding input module) and verify it is 0.0.
Example – Reset Totalizer 2 Slot 10 / Byte 1 = 1 → 0
3. Resetting All Totalizers
- Issue the 1 command simultaneously to Byte 1 of Slots 9, 10 and 11 or
- Activate the configurable discrete input “Reset all totalizers” for at least the debounce time (5–200 ms).
